State of Arkansas,
ss.
County of Pike,
I, David S. Dickson, Clerk of the Circuit Court and Exofficio Clerk of the
County & Probate Courts of the County aforesaid, do hereby certify, that
satisfactory evidence has been exhibited to the Probate Court of said county
that William Jenkins, as a Pensioner of the United States at the rate of one
Hundred and seventy Dollars per annum, was a resident of the said County of
Pike in said State of Arkansas and died in said County & State on the 14th
day of October 1842 and that he left a widow whose name is Marg(a)ret L.
Jenkins.
In testimony whereof, I have hereunto set my hand and affixed my seal of
office at Murfreesboro in said County, this 25th day of July 1843.
David S. Dickson, Clk.
By W.H. Preston, D.C.
____________________________________________________________________________
Revolutionary War Final Pension Payment File, William Jenkins 25389,
Arkansas, Little Rock, 1832, National Archives, Washington D.C.
